BDE: R’ Moshe Aryeh Yunger, z”l

BDE: R’ Moshe Aryeh Yunger, z”l

We are saddened to inform you of the passing of R’ Moshe Aryeh Yunger, a beloved figure in the Satmar community of Monsey. He was 70 years of age. 

The niftar was born to his father, R’ Simcha, in Williamsburg of the postwar era. Sadly his father passed away when he was a young man. 

For years, the niftar resided, along with his brother, in the Monsey Park home on Monsey Boulevard. 

This being near the Satmar Beis Medrash, they would frequent the shul, becoming beloved figures in the community. 

R’ Moshe Aryeh would eat seudos of Shabbos and Yom Yov at the home of the Ruv, Rav Avrohom Hersh Wosner, and of the mispalelim. 

He is remembered as a ba’al middos with an extremely pleasant personality, and he loved to learn Torah. He was dedicated to the mitzvah of kibbud aim, regularly going to visit his elderly mother in a monsey nursing home until her recent passing. 

The Levaya went out earlier today from the Satmar Beis Medrash at 13 Monsey Boulevard. 

Yehi Zichro Baruch
